We’re always excited to see club projects come to life.
The Wells Snowmobile Club has been hard at work on upgrades at Groundhog Lake, and it’s a great example of something happening in communities across BC.
Volunteer-driven snowmobile clubs are investing significant time, expertise and resources into public recreation infrastructure — creating and maintaining places that are enjoyed by far more than just snowmobilers.
And that investment reaches well beyond the trail. It supports rural economies and jobs, contributes to quality of life in our communities, and puts people on the ground caring for the places where we recreate.
All driven by volunteers. No cost to government. No cost to taxpayers.
